Clyde O. Hegge, age 82, of Watertown, SD, passed away on Friday, February 22, 2019, at a local care center. Private family services will be held.
Clyde was born on September 12, 1936, to Alvin and Leona (Dickman) Hegge in Scotland, SD. At the age of nine the family moved to a farm near Henry, SD. He was a 1956 graduate of Henry High School. He worked construction before enlisting in the U.S. Army, where he was stationed at Fort Leonard Wood, MO. Clyde transferred to the Army Reserves and continued working construction. On August 7, 1958, Clyde was united in marriage to Mary Halling. Clyde was then recalled during the Berlin Crisis and was stationed at Fort Lewis, WA. He was honorably discharged after the Cuban Missile Crisis. After his discharge Clyde and his family moved to the Minneapolis, MN area where Clyde began his career as an iron worker. He graduated from Anoka Technical College, where he received his Certified Welding Degree. He was a member of the Iron Workers Local 512 union for over 30 years. After his retirement Clyde moved back to Watertown to be close to family.
He attended Cornerstone United Methodist Church and was a member of the NRA. His biggest joys were his Shih Tzu's, Baby and Boo, taking them for rides in his car. Clyde enjoyed hunting and fishing along with welding, woodworking and working on cars.
Clyde is survived by his children, Alan (Bonnie) Hegge of Watertown, SD and Jenny (Rhody) Davis of Tea, SD; nine grandchildren; seven great-grandchildren; one brother, James (Eileen) Hegge of Big Lake, MN; and two sisters, Judy Cordell of Watertown, SD and Gloria Hardy of Sioux Falls, SD.
He was preceded in death by his parents; his son, Claude James Hegge; his brother, Dale; and his brother-in-law, Milton Cordell.
